Course structure

• Introduction to Ecosystem Services and Their Importance
• Principles of Ecosystem Assessment and Valuation
• Biodiversity Conservation and Sustainable Management
• Policy Frameworks and Regulatory Compliance for Ecosystem Services
• Stakeholder Engagement and Community Involvement
• Tools and Technologies for Ecosystem Monitoring
• Risk Assessment and Mitigation in Ecosystem Services
• Economic and Financial Instruments for Ecosystem Assurance
• Case Studies and Best Practices in Ecosystem Services Assurance
• Reporting and Communication Strategies for Ecosystem Services
